The EBR1190 has no electronic traction control or wheelie control and is down about 25hp (in 2012) to the Suzuki. In addition, in order to meet the minimum weight requirements of 370lbs (wet) the EBR had to ADD 14lbs of balast. That's how good the homologated design is in the first place. In addition, the guy who was getting his ass handed to him was none other than Blake Young...a kid in his prime on a 2nd place championship ride. He was so impressed he wanted to join EBR for 2013.

By "single brake", I believe he's referring to the use of only one large front brake caliper to minimize weight. It does have two brakes (front & rear). And it's true that the 1190 has no traction control. No need with so little unsprung weight.
